A solution perfectly adapted to your needs
Our product portfolio consists of four lines. Our compact D-Line and C-Line connectors have a robust plastic housing and are perfect for applications where space is limited as well as for certain industries (e.g. chemistry, food). Our robust A-Line and B-Line connectors are ideal for applications where high mechanical loads may be encountered (e.g. tunneling, mining).

Connector Unit Mechanical Interlock
- Ensures the outlet is always de-energized when no plug is connected- Ensures the plug is locked in place, prohibiting disconnection or safety accidents
- D-Line: 160 A, C-Line: 200 A / 250 A, B-Line: 250 A / 400 A, A-Line: 500 A / 600 A

Connector Unit Block Contactor
- Electric lock is released only by the pilot contacts when the current-carrying elements are in full contact and switching is allowed- Prevents arc formation
- D-Line: 160 A, C-Line: 200 A / 250 A, B-Line: 250 A / 400 A, A-Line: 500 A / 600 A

Connector Unit Circuit Breaker
- Fitted with a circuit breaker- Overload and short-circuit conditions are detected and the current path is interrupted
- Prevents injuries or equipment damage
- D-Line: 160 A, C-Line: 200 A / 250 A, B-Line: 250 A / 400 A, A-Line: 500 A / 600 A
